After a series of unprovoked attacks on Earth outposts situated near the Romulan Neutral Zone, Captain Kirk risks interplanetary war and engages in a battle of wits with the Commander of the attacking Romulan Bird of Prey. The Enterprise must pursue and destroy the enemy vessel before it escapes back to its homeland, but Kirk has another pressing matter to contend with: a racist bridge officer who suspects that Vulcan science officer Mr. Spock is actually a Romulan spy. It all adds up to a brilliant episode that\\u2019s filled with high drama, gripping suspense, brisk pacing, strong characterization, magnificent performances and a gut-wrenching emotional payoff that still packs a powerful punch. \\u201cBalance of Terror\\u201d is more than just one of \\u201cStar Trek\\u2019s\\u201d finest hours; its one of the best hours of dramatic television ever produced.
